    The CAARS-S:L or Conners' Adult ADHD Rating Scale-Self Report: Long Version, is a self-report measure which assesses the effects of ADHD in adults. It is a multi-informant test that pinpoints the symptoms in the clinically significant areas of hyperactivity, impulsivity and restlessness. It provides one validity index, called the Exaggeration Index, which is an amalgamation of observer and self-report scores.

    It is important to be aware that ADHD can be present in adults. These conditions can make it difficult to determine and treat the condition.

    ADHD is usually associated with substance use disorder (SUD). ADHD sufferers are twice as likely as those without to suffer from a substance abuse disorder (SUD). The association is believed to be caused by neurobiological and behavioral characteristics.

    Anxiety is another comorbidity that is common. In adults, the incidence of anxiety disorders is between 50% and 60%. Patients who suffer from the comorbidity of ADHD have a significantly higher chance of developing an anxiety disorder.

    Psychiatric comorbidities that are associated with ADHD are associated with an increase in illness burden and decreased effectiveness of treatment. Therefore, more attention must be paid to these disorders.

    Other disorders that are comorbid with ADHD for adults include dependence or addiction to substances. The strongest link between ADHD addiction to substances and dependence has been confirmed in all the research to the present. ADHD sufferers are more likely to smoke, take cocaine and drink cannabis.

    ADHD adults are often regarded as having a low quality of life. They have difficulties with managing time, psychosocial functioning, organizational skills, and organization. They are also at risk of financial troubles and unemployment.

    Suicide-related behavior is also more prevalent in those with aADHD. A lower rate of suicide is linked to treatment for AADHD.

    Biological markers of ADHD

    The identification and classification of biological markers for ADHD in adults will enhance our understanding of the condition and help predict the response to treatment. This study reviews the available data regarding potential biomarkers. Specifically, we focused on studies that examined the role of specific genes and proteins in predicting response to treatment. We discovered that genetic variants could play an important role in predicting treatment responses. However, the majority of genetic variants only have small effects sizes. These findings require further study.

    Genetic polymorphisms within snap-receptor proteins are among the most promising discoveries. This is the first time we have heard of a biomarker based on genes that can predict the treatment response. However, it's too for us to draw any conclusions.

    Another interesting study is the connection between the default network (DMN), and the striatum. It is not known how much these elements contribute to the symptoms of ADHD however, they could be important in predicting the response to treatment.

    Using a RNA profiling approach, we applied the technique to identical twin pairs that differ for ADHD characteristics. These studies provide a comprehensive map of RNA changes related to ADHD. Results of these analyses were compared with other 'omic' data.

    GIT1 was identified as a gene associated with neurological diseases. In the twins, the expression of GIT1 was increased twofold in those suffering from ADHD. This could indicate a specific subtype of ADHD.

    We also identified IFI35, an interferon-induced protein. This molecule could be used as a biochemical marker to monitor the inflammatory processes in ADHD.
